It has been almost 20 years since legendary basketball coach and ESPN analyst Jim Valvano passed away. His spirit and determination live on through The V Foundation.

Last year, Jimmy V Week raised $1.2 million dollars for cancer research. One hundred percent of the money raised goes directly to cancer research.

The motto of The V Foundation is to “Don’t Give Up… Don’t Ever Give Up!” That’s what Jimmy wanted from all of us, to keep going in our lives, and to enjoy life to the fullest, even when we are thrown a curve ball.

Jimmy V Week content will be incorporated into studio programs and event telecasts across ESPN, ESPN2, ESPNU, ESPN.com, ESPN3, ESPNEWS, ESPN Deportes, ESPN Classic and ESPN Mobile.

It begins with a special launch of the week on Wednesday at 7 p.m. featuring Valvano’s 1993 ESPYs speech aired simultaneously across multiple entities.
